счет совместного владения
Счет, наличность и/или фондовые ценности с которого находятся в совместной собственности двух или более сторон. Каждая из сторон несет равную с другими сторонами ответственность по обязательствам, связанным со счетом, и имеет равную долю в прибылях, поступающих на счет. В случае смерти одного из совладельцев счета его доля переходит в собственность оставшихся совладельцев и не является частью состояния покойного.

  • Joint Tenants in Common - JTIC — A type of brokerage account which is owned by at least two people with no rights of survivorship afforded to any of the account holders. In this type of brokerage account, a surviving tenant of the account does not necessarily acquire the rights… …   Investment dictionary

  • Joint Tenants with Right of Survivorship - JTWROS — A type of brokerage account which is owned by at least two people, where all tenants have an equal right to the account s assets and are afforded survivorship rights in the event of the death of another account holder. In this type of brokerage… …   Investment dictionary
